Summary/Abstract: Authors studying the works of the greatest painter of the history of Poland Jan Matejko have long failed to do systematic research on numerous references to specific historical matters in his work, ignoring the aspect to which the artist attached such great importance. In the case of Skarga’s Sermon, one of his most iconic works, the situation has changed due to Jarosław Krawczyk’s book Matejko i historia, even though the author focused on one theme only: the conflict between the nobility and king Sigismund III. The study published here shows that equally important were the problems of Poland’s religious union and its submission to Russia in the early 16th century. Such broader interpretation is based on the assessment of the knowledge of such matters which was available to the artist. Undoubtedly, the fact that Matejko was inspired by his friend Józef Szujski, who back then had published a volume of his work Dzieje Polski concerning that part of the history of Poland, is particularly significant. The issues of the period discussed in the book and shown in the painting reveal far-reaching consistency, and the essence of Skarga’s Sermon is the subject of a great historical opportunity which Poles had lost(also know from Matejko’s other works). Poland had wasted its chance to take control of Moscow and to civilize it, which led to the rise of an empire – Poland’s future oppressor in the partition period.
